Course context for academic year 2015-16

Estudio de la lingüística aplicada a la enseñanza del inglés como lengua segunda o lengua extranjera. Esta asignatura busca aplicar los conceptos de la lingüística de manera práctica a los problemas del aula, proveyendo así para los alumnos una preparación para poder enseñar el idioma con una idea clara de las metodologías y metas que conducirán a una mayor efectividad en el aula.

Specific objectives stated by the academic staff for academic year 2015-16

- To introduce students to the various traditions of linguistics applied to the teaching of English as a foreign language;

- To inculcate an understanding of the classroom as a communicative situation;

- To emphasize the importance of using English as means of communication in the EFL classroom;

- To help students relate linguistic, discourse analytic and sociolinguistic concepts to teaching objectives and teaching activities;

- To provide structured information and practice of teaching techniques that enhance pupils´ communicative skills and expand their syntactic and lexical repertoire;

- To guide students through selected readings on the subject.
